Collingwood Park State School OSHC are currently looking for a motivated OSHC Educator to join us in providing high quality OSHC programs at our Outside School Hours Care Service located in Collingwood Park.
The service is located on the grounds of Collingwood Park State School, is not for profit and is operated by a very supportive P&C committee. The service offers before and after school care during school terms and vacation care programs throughout the school holidays.
The position will be on a casual basis with weekly rotating roster. The successful applicant must be available to cover any shift during the services operating times of 6am-9am & 2:30pm-6:00pm 5 days a week and then on school holidays 6am till 6pm. Rosters are sent out weekly in advance.
The key responsibilities for this position include:
- Assist the Coordinator with the planning and preparation of interesting, educational and fun activities for children in care;
- Active involvement with children in activities as directed by the Coordinator;
- Thorough supervision of children aged between 5 and 13;
- Documenting evaluations and observations on the program, individual children’s development and completing regular reflections on the program for individuals and in groups;
- Communicating with parents and school representatives as required;
- Maintaining a clean and safe environment before, during and after the completion of the daily program; and
- Actively supporting the coordinator to ensure the service meets the requirements of the National Quality Framework.
